Sourcing guidance for Mini Excavator Spare Parts
How to choose the right Mini Excavator Spare Parts for different brands?
When sourcing spare parts, compatibility is the highest priority. You must verify the exact model number, series, and year of manufacture of the excavator (e.g., Kubota, Yanmar, Bobcat, or Chinese brands like Sany). Always request O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) part numbers or cross-reference charts from the supplier to ensure a perfect fit. For hydraulic components like pumps and valves, confirm the mounting dimensions and pressure ratings match the original specifications to avoid system failure.
What are the key quality standards and material requirements for undercarriage parts?
Undercarriage components such as track rollers, idlers, and sprockets must undergo induction hardening to achieve a surface hardness of HRC 50-56 and a depth of at least 7-10mm. This ensures wear resistance in abrasive soil conditions. For rubber tracks, prioritize those with continuous steel cord technology to prevent snapping under high tension and ensure the rubber compound is anti-abrasive and UV-resistant to prevent premature cracking.
How can I verify the reliability of hydraulic spare parts?
Hydraulic parts like cylinders and seal kits should be tested for leakage and pressure tolerance. Ensure that seal kits are made from high-grade NBR or Viton materials to withstand high temperatures and hydraulic fluid corrosion. Ask the supplier for 100% pressure test reports for hydraulic cylinders and final drive motors. For engine parts, check for ISO/TS 16949 certification to guarantee precision manufacturing.
What is the economic feasibility of choosing Aftermarket vs. OEM parts?
For older machines or rental fleets, high-quality aftermarket parts can offer a 30-50% cost saving compared to OEM parts without significant loss in performance. However, for critical engine components or main hydraulic pumps, OEM or premium branded parts (like Rexroth or Kawasaki) are recommended to ensure machine longevity. Calculate the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) by factoring in the expected lifespan and potential downtime costs of cheaper alternatives.
Cross-Border Procurement Risks and Strategies for Excavator Parts
How to mitigate the risk of receiving incorrect or poor-quality parts?
Always implement a Pre-Shipment Inspection (PSI). You can hire third-party inspectors to verify dimensions (using calipers), weight, and material finish against the proforma invoice. Request detailed photos and videos of the parts and their packaging before the final balance payment. What are the best practices for negotiating with heavy machinery part suppliers?
Focus on long-term partnership and technical support rather than just the lowest price. Negotiate for a warranty period of at least 6-12 months on major components. For bulk orders, ask for tiered pricing and inquire if the supplier can provide customized branding (OEM/ODM) on the packaging. Requesting a small sample of wear parts (like bucket teeth) is a standard way to test material hardness before committing to a large volume.
What should be considered regarding international shipping and customs for heavy metal parts?
Excavator parts are heavy and dense; therefore, Sea Freight (LCL or FCL) is the most cost-effective method. Ensure the supplier uses fumigated wooden crates or reinforced pallets to prevent damage and comply with international shipping regulations. Correct HS Code classification (typically under Chapter 84) is vital to avoid customs delays and ensure you pay the correct import duties and taxes in your destination country.
